The LeSabre served as Buick;s entry level full-size car starting in 1959. Despite being one of its most consistently best-selling cars, 1977 marked a downward spiral for the model.


First downsized in 1977, the Buick LeSabre started off as an affordable representation of what the brand had to offer the full-size automotive market. This change came in the form of a smaller, lighter vehicle with smaller standard engine options. Still, the LeSabre remained a comfortable and popular Buick offering that would remain that way through a series of more changes taking place over the next decade.
